David Pecker told a jury on Tuesday how he did everything he could to help Trump get elected, following a 2015 meeting with the then candidate.

Pecker told the jury that in August 2015, “I received a call from Michael Cohen telling me that the boss wanted to see me.” The boss, of course, referred to Trump, whom Pecker said he subsequently sat down with at Trump Tower, along with Cohen.

The witness testified late Tuesday morning that it was common for women to try to sell stories about political candidates, so he offered to intercept them for Trump and his campaign, sometimes paying to “kill” the stories. “Mr. Trump was well known as the most eligible bachelor and dated the most beautiful women,” Pecker said.
